Data processing: software development – installation – and managem – Software program development tool – Managing software components
Reexamination Certificate
2004-07-07
2008-10-07
Zhen, Wei Y. (Department: 2191)
Data processing: software development, installation, and managem
Software program development tool
Managing software components
C709S223000, C709S224000, C714S047300, C718S102000
Reexamination Certificate
active
07434204
ABSTRACT:
A method and apparatus for managing software processes to improve their stability. Each instance of a software process periodically reports its operating status to a recycler. The status information identifies how long the instance has been continuously executing and how many transactions the instance has executed during that time. If either value exceeds a threshold associated with the process or that specific instance of the process, the instance is instructed to recycle. If instructed to recycle, the instance may stop accepting new transactions, finish handling its current transactions, then restart and resume normal operation. The recycler may postpone or cancel a recycle instruction if the combined capacity of all active instances of the process is below, or may fall below, a minimum desired capacity for the process. The recycler may also recycle itself.
REFERENCES:
patent: 5274813 (1993-12-01), Itoh
patent: 5675798 (1997-10-01), Chang
patent: 5720018 (1998-02-01), Muller et al.
patent: 6557035 (2003-04-01), McKnight
patent: 6738933 (2004-05-01), Fraenkel et al.
patent: 6874099 (2005-03-01), Balasubramanian et al.
patent: 6898718 (2005-05-01), Morrow
patent: 6928585 (2005-08-01), Bartley
patent: 7058046 (2006-06-01), Celi et al.
patent: 7139381 (2006-11-01), McCormack
patent: 7197559 (2007-03-01), Goldstein et al.
patent: 7249179 (2007-07-01), Romero et al.
patent: 7353269 (2008-04-01), Aki et al.
patent: 2002/0152305 (2002-10-01), Jackson et al.
patent: 2002/0198985 (2002-12-01), Fraenkel et al.
patent: 2003/0065986 (2003-04-01), Fraenkel et al.
patent: 2005/0015489 (2005-01-01), Whynot et al.
patent: 2005/0097207 (2005-05-01), Gluhovsky et al.
Jin et al., “Load Balancing In Distributed Workflow Management System,” Mar. 2001, ACM, p. 522-530.
Reis et al., “A Policy-based Resource Instantiation Mechanism to Automate Software Process Management,” Jul. 2002, ACM, p. 795-802.
Cangussu et al., “Monitoring the Software Test Process Using Statistical Process Control: A Logarithmic Approach,” Sep. 2003, ACM, p. 158-167.
Everingham James
Houck Christopher
Chen Qing
LiveOps, Inc.
Patent Esque Law Group, LLP
Yang Roxana H.
Zhen Wei Y.
LandOfFree
Method and apparatus for managing software processes does not yet have a rating. At this time, there are no reviews or comments for this patent.
If you have personal experience with Method and apparatus for managing software processes, we encourage you to share that experience with our LandOfFree.com community. Your opinion is very important and Method and apparatus for managing software processes will most certainly appreciate the feedback.
Profile ID: LFUS-PAI-O-3990062